Following a major reconstruction of its building, Gallery Victoria in Samara reopens with the exhibition The Most Beautiful Place I’ve Ever Been, which explores the theme of landscape in Russian and international art of the 20th–21st centuries and reflects on the cultural identity of Samara and the Volga region.
AES+F are represented by porcelain sculptures from the Mare Mediterraneum series (2018, courtesy of the Andrey Cheglakov Foundation).
The exhibition includes works by Takashi Murakami, Mario Testino, Wolfgang Tillmans, Andreas Gursky, Peter Doig, Jutta Koether, Erik Bulatov, Valentina Kropivnitskaya, Alexander Vinogradov & Vladimir Dubossarsky, Oleg Kulik, and Valery Koshlyakov.
